'''Cinnabar Island''' is an island in [[Kanto]]. The [[Pokemon Mansion]] is located here. [[Blaine]] is the resident [[Gym Leader]] here in [[Generation I]] and [[Generation III]]. The [[Pokemon Lab]] is also located here. In [[Generation II|Gen. II]], a volcano erupted leaving only the [[Pokemon Center]] and forcing [[Blaine]] to move to the [[Seafoam Islands]]. The coast on the East side is famous for the [[MissingNo|Missingno]] Glitch.

Trivia
. In Generation I, if you talk to the old man who teaches you to catch pokemon, then fly straight to Cinnibar Island, swim on the south east side of the island (while being right next to the island), you can catch the glitch Pokemon MISSINGNO.
